[0019] Referring to FIG. 2, pallet assembly 10 has a pair of elongate lifting tine receiving members 12, each of tine receiving members 12 having an open first end 14 and an open second end 16. Referring to FIG. 1, tine receiving members 12 are further adapted with a top surface 18, an open bottom 20, opposed sides 22, and an integrally formed longitudinal dove tail engagement member 24, which extends like a spine along top surface 18 between first end 14 and second end 16 as illustrated in FIG. 2. Referring to FIG. 1, each of tine receiving members 12 has an inwardly extending flange 26 which extends inwardly from a remote edge 28 of opposed sides 22. Referring to FIG. 3, several planks 30 are provided, having a bottom surface 32 with a pair of dove tail engagement channels 34, each of engagement channels 34 having a first end 36 and a second end 38. [0021] Referring to FIG. 8, pallet assembly 100 has a pair of elongate lifting tine receiving members 102, each of tine receiving members 102 having an open first end 104 and an open second end 106. Referring to FIG. 7, tine receiving members 102 are further adapted with a top surface 108, a closed bottom 110, opposed sides 112, and an integrally formed longitudinal dove tail engagement member 114, which extends like a spine along top surface 108 between first end 104 and second end 106 and an integrally formed longitudinal dove tail engagement member 115 which extends like a spine along the closed bottom 110 between first end 104 and second end 106 as illustrated in FIG. 8. Referring to FIG. 9, a first weight bearing sheet 116 has a bottom surface 118 with a pair of dove tail engagement channels 120.
